Understanding Jumbo Mortgages

Jumbo mortgages are loans that exceed the conforming loan limits set by the Federal Housing Finance Agency (FHFA). These loans are typically used for purchasing luxury properties or homes in highly competitive real estate markets. Because they are not eligible for purchase by Fannie Mae or Freddie Mac, jumbo loans often come with higher interest rates and stricter credit requirements. Strategies to Reduce Your Jumbo Mortgage Rate

Reducing your jumbo mortgage rate can lead to substantial savings over the life of the loan. Here are some effective strategies:

  1. Improve Your Credit Score: A higher credit score can qualify you for better rates. Aim for a score of 740 or higher to access the most competitive offers2.
  2. Shop Around: Different lenders offer varying rates and terms. By comparing multiple lenders, you can find the best deal that suits your financial situation3.
  3. Consider a Larger Down Payment: Putting down more than the minimum required can help reduce your interest rate, as it lowers the lender's risk.
  4. Negotiate Closing Costs: Some lenders may be willing to lower or waive certain fees, which can effectively reduce your overall loan cost.
  5. Refinance Your Loan: If rates drop after you secure your mortgage, refinancing can help you lock in a lower rate and reduce your monthly payments4.
